    Hornets backup center Aaron Gray remains questionable for Wednesday's Game 2 against Los Angeles Lakers

    Published: Monday, April 18, 2011, 5:44 PM Updated: Monday, April 18, 2011, 6:08 PM

    By John Reid, The Times PicayuneThe Times-Picayune

    LOS ANGELES - New Orleans Hornets backup center Aaron Gray was held out of Monday's practice and remains questionable to play in Wednesday night’s Game 2 against Los Angeles Lakers because of a sprained right ankle.
    Gray spent most of the practice lying on a trainer’s table with his ankle elevated. He said the swelling has gone down a lot and his range of motion is returning, but Gray left practice walking in a protective boot.
    “We would like to have him out there on the floor,’’ Hornets Coach Monty Williams said. “We got a couple of days, so we’ll see.’’
    Gray had a sensational performance in the Hornets’ 109-100 upset victory against the Lakers on Sunday, finishing with a season-high 12 points after making all five shots. He went down with the injury with 5:54 remaining in the game after trying to grab a rebound.
    “I’m taking it day-by-day and getting a lot of treatment,’’ Gray said. “Obviously we got another practice and shootaround. But I got a softball in there.’’
